About Pages Creek
Pages Creek is a sparsely populated rural locality in the Upper Hunter region of New South Wales, sharing postcode 2337 with the nearby town of Murrurundi. The locality takes its name from the Pages River, which rises on the eastern slopes of the Great Dividing Range below Mount Gregson and flows northeast before joining the Hunter River. With a recorded population of just 13 people, Pages Creek is one of the smallest localities in the Upper Hunter Shire and covers a large area of approximately 134 square kilometres.
The character of Pages Creek is defined by its rugged, pastoral landscape at the foot of the Liverpool Range, where sheep and cattle properties dominate the expansive acreage. The area forms part of the picturesque Upper Hunter Valley, beloved for its rolling hills, native bushland, and equestrian heritage. Residents are entirely self-sufficient in terms of lifestyle, with the town of Murrurundi — located on the New England Highway approximately 200km from Newcastle — serving as the nearest service centre for fuel, groceries, and community facilities.
